The achievements of Maureen FitzSimons as a young performer in America (which we call Maureen O'Hara today) would have definitely put her into the child-prodigy category. However, for a child with Irish background, surrounded by talented parents and family members, these were very natural traits. Maureen was born in Ranelagh an area in Dublin the capital of Ireland on the 17th of August 1920. Marguerita Lilburn FitzSimons was her mom. She was a accomplished contralto. Charles FitzSimons managed a Dublin-based company and was the owner of a portion in "The Shamrock Rovers," a renowned Irish soccer squad. Maureen FitzSimons came second from a household of six FitzSimons. Peggy FitzSimons Florrie Charles B. Fitzsimons Margot Fitzsimons James O'Hara rounded off this gorgeous group. Maureen excelled at sports and enjoyed playing rough sports. Additionally, she had a gift acting. This was demonstrated by her receiving nearly every Feis award for drama and the stage that her country had to offer. When she was in her 14th year she joined an organization called the Abbey Theater to follow her dream and study classical theatre and operatic vocals.
